精简 Logi Options+,优化内存占用

2024 年 2 月 15 日
 Qetesh

TL;DR

使用 Logi Options+安装参数,禁用 Logi Options+的使用情况和诊断分析数据组件、Flow 、单点登录及 Smart Actions 、logivoice 、自动更新组件,全禁用仅保留核心功能的 macOS 下内存占用在 100M 以下,实际内存 150M 左右。

安装步骤

以 macOS 为例,具体参考Logitech Options 软件的批量安装和配置

macOS Logi Options+官方安装包下载链接

1 、下载安装包并解压至下载目录

2 、通过命令行参数精简组件

具体参数如下,可根据需要选择:

❯sudo Downloads/logioptionsplus_installer.app/Contents/MacOS/logioptionsplus_installer --help

--quiet                      - 在没有 UI 的情况下静默安装应用程序。
--uninstall                  - 静默卸载应用程序。
--analytics  Yes (或) No  - 显示或隐藏用户分享应用程序使用情况和诊断数据的选项。默认值为 Yes 。
--flow       Yes (或) No  - 显示或隐藏 Flow 功能。默认值为 Yes 。
--sso        Yes (或) No  - 显示或隐藏用户登录应用程序的功能。默认值为 Yes 。
--no-keys-sync-on-install                 - 在安装期间禁用来自 Logi 服务器的 NPI 密钥同步。使用此选项安装后,某些公共 NPI 可能无法立即使用。
--update     Yes (或) No  - 启用或禁用应用程序更新。默认值为 Yes 。
--dfu        Yes (或) No  - 启用或禁用设备固件更新。默认值为 Yes 。
--backlight  Yes (或) No  - 启用或禁用支持的键盘上的键盘背光。默认值为 Yes 。
--logivoice  Yes (或) No  - 启用或禁用罗技语音功能。默认值为 Yes 。
--log        <directory path> - 在安装失败时捕获指定路径中的日志文件。
--help                       - 显示可用的参数。

注意安装前需先卸载(丢失配置),如果不启用 sso 组件,配置将无法同步并丢失。

卸载:

找到系统终端软件,运行sudo Downloads/logioptionsplus_installer.app/Contents/MacOS/logioptionsplus_installer --uninstall

禁用使用情况和诊断分析数据组件、Flow 、单点登录及 Smart Actions 、logivoice 、自动更新组件

找到系统终端软件,运行sudo Downloads/logioptionsplus_installer.app/Contents/MacOS/logioptionsplus_installer --update No --analytics No --flow No --sso No --logivoice No

根据提示输入开机密码,并按照提示安装

重启后内存将稳定在 100M 左右

7043 次点击
所在节点    罗技
35 条回复
amon
2024 年 2 月 15 日
技术帖,点赞。
目前观察内存占用 130M ,等异常了试试。
pupboss
2024 年 2 月 15 日
有条件的可以用 steermouse ,每个键都可以自定义,用了俩星期占内存也就 20M
zhujinliang
2024 年 2 月 15 日
赞👍
stinkytofu
2024 年 2 月 15 日
不如直接用老版本的 Logi Options , 很稳定,内存占用 40MB 。反正我用 MX Masker3 没有感觉到到新老版本有什么区别!
yangg
2024 年 2 月 15 日
最近半个月才安装的,内存 66.7M
yangg
2024 年 2 月 15 日
这个 logi voice 怎么停用?
yangg
2024 年 2 月 15 日
按 lz 的方法删除了 logi voice , 不错
yangg
2024 年 2 月 15 日
logioptionsplus_updater 重装后多了一个这个,禁用不了,
kernelpanic
2024 年 2 月 15 日
直接用罗技官方的 Onboard Memory Manager, 连安装都不用, 只有 10MB
yangg
2024 年 2 月 15 日
@kernelpanic 没有 mac 的?
yetAnotherJoe
2024 年 2 月 15 日
tiancool
2024 年 2 月 15 日
技术贴,支持!
laincat
2024 年 2 月 15 日
很不错,很多人在吐槽它各种大哈哈哈。
tywtyw2002
2024 年 2 月 16 日
bettermouse 完美替代啊。
mrcotter2013
2024 年 2 月 16 日
非常感谢,已经尝试去除不需要的组件
wjx22
2024 年 2 月 16 日
这个软件连个开机启动都没有
HeyVincent
2024 年 4 月 16 日
请问一下楼主,用这些方法禁用了不需要的功能后,还会强制要求打开键盘输入监听吗?之前是不授权监听键盘输入就不给用。(我只需要用到鼠标的功能)
Qetesh
2024 年 4 月 16 日
@iSteven 输入监听属于基础功能里面使用的,如滚动、后退和前进、手势等。如果禁用应该会影响基础功能
HeyVincent
2024 年 4 月 17 日
@Qetesh 好的,谢谢告知。
mcwq123
2024 年 4 月 25 日
谢谢楼主, 真的太有用了, 现在都只占 100m 左右, 赞!

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1015714

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X